#4/6 Florida Swim & Dive Maintain Early Leads Over #8/12 Georgia in Two-Day Twin

GAINESVILLE, Fla. – The No. 4/6 Florida swimming & diving groups constructed early leads on Thursday by way of diving and choose swimming occasions, with the lads forward 93-36 and the ladies holding a 99-25 benefit over the Bulldogs coming into Friday’s full slate of swimming occasions.
 
Gator divers scored 57 factors apiece on the lads’s and girls’s sides, with just one Georgia male competed in diving occasions. On the lads’s aspect, Conor Gesing and Jesus Agundez secured first place in each springboard occasions, as Gesing claimed the one-meter title (373.73) and Agundez received the three-meter (369.38). On the ladies’s aspect, Maria Garcia swept the springboard occasions, incomes first-place scores of 325.20 on the one-meter and 361.95 on the three-meter.
 
Florida dominated 9 of the ten swimming occasions on Thursday. The ladies swept all 5 occasions, highlighted by Beatriz Bezerra, Anita Bottazzo, Catie Choate and Sylvia Statkevicius taking the 50-yard occasions, whereas Julie Brousseau claimed the 1,000-yard freestyle. On the lads’s aspect, Josh Liendo received each the 50-yard butterfly and 50-yard free, with Ahmed Jaouadi and Jonny Marshall incomes first-place finishes within the 1,000-yard free and 50-yard backstroke, respectively
